What ingredients do I need to make Cottage Cheese Protein Cookies?

“These cookies feature healthy and simple ingredients!”

The beauty of Cottage Cheese Protein Cookies is their uncomplicated ingredients list. You probably already have most of them in your pantry!

IngredientQuantity
Low-fat cottage cheese1 cup
Quick oats1 cup
Honey or maple syrup1/3 cup
Large egg1
Vanilla extract1 tsp
Baking powder1 tsp

How do I make Cottage Cheese Protein Cookies step-by-step?

“Baking these cookies is incredibly straightforward!”

Everyone will think you’re a kitchen pro once they taste these delicious cookies. Create a wholesome treat with minimal effort using simple steps!

Step 1: Gather Ingredients

Start by measuring out all your ingredients. You’ll need 1 cup of smooth low-fat cottage cheese, ensuring it’s fresh for that creamy texture.

Step 2: Blend Wet Ingredients

In a food processor or blender, combine the cottage cheese, 1/3 cup of honey or maple syrup, 1 large egg, and 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ract. Blend until you achieve a smooth mixture.

Step 3: Mix Dry Ingredients

In a separate bowl, combine your 1 cup of quick oats and 1 teaspoon baking powder. Stir well to mix evenly.

Step 4: Combine Mixtures

Gradually fold the wet ingredients into the dry, stirring gently until all oats are coated pleasantly and the dough is slightly sticky.

Step 5: Bake

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line your baking sheet with parchment paper. Scoop the dough onto the sheet using a tablespoon or cookie scoop. Use the back of a spoon to flatten the dough slightly.

Bake for 12 to 15 minutes until the edges are golden and your kitchen starts smelling amazing! Allow cookies to cool before transferring them to a wire rack.

Prep TimeCook TimeStorage InfoNutritional Values
10 minutes15 minutesStore in an airtight container for 5 daysApprox. 80 calories per cookie

FAQ

Can I make these cookies vegan?

Yes! You can substitute the egg with a flaxseed meal or chia seed mixture, and opt for maple syrup instead of honey.

How do I store the cookies?

Store the c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days or refrigerate for a week to retain freshness.

Are these cookies gluten-free?

These cookies can be made gluten-free by using certified gluten-free oats.

What can I add to enhance the flavor?

Consider adding chocolate chips, nuts, or dried fruits to give these cookies a richer taste.

Can these cookies be frozen?

Absolutely! You can freeze the cookies individually for up to 3 months. Just thaw them at room temperature before enjoying.

Irresistible Cottage Cheese Protein Cookies

Delicious Cottage Cheese Protein Cookies are a healthy and tasty snack option packed with protein and flavor.

  • Total Time: 25 minutes
  • Yield: 12 cookies 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up low-fat cottage cheese
  • 1 cup quick oats
  • 1/3 cup honey or maple syrup
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 tsp baking powder

Instructions

  1. Gather Ingredients: Measure all ingredients.
  2. Blend Wet Ingredients: In a food processor, combine cottage cheese, honey or maple syrup, egg, and vanilla and blend until smooth.
  3. Mix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, mix oats and baking powder.
  4. Combine Mixtures: Fold wet ingredients into dry until dough is sticky.
  5. Bake: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C), line a baking sheet, scoop dough, flatten slightly, and bake for 12-15 minutes until edges are golden.

Notes

Store in an airtight container for up to 5 days.

Nutrition

  • Serving Size: 1 cookie
  • Calories: 80
  • Sugar: 5g
  • Sodium: 120mg
  • Fat: 2g
  • Saturated Fat: 1g
  • Unsaturated Fat: 1g
  • Trans Fat: 0g
  • Carbohydrates: 12g
  • Fiber: 1g
  • Protein: 5g
  • Cholesterol: 20mg
